Fulham preview: Struggling Cottagers
There is now a bit of pressure growing on Marco Silva, according to reports, as Fulham begin the weekend sitting just a point outside of the bottom three and the relegation places with just three victories in 11 matches in the Premier League so far.
The west Londoners put in another lacklustre performance in their most recent outing as they were beaten 2-0 by Everton at the Hill Dickinson Stadium a couple of weeks ago due to goals from Idrissa Gueye and Michael Keane.
Sunderland preview: Surprise package Sunderland
Following their promotion to the top-flight via the Championship playoffs, Sunderland head into the 12th match day of the campaign sitting tucked inside the top four in the Premier League after a magnificent start to the campaign.
Regis Le Bris’ Black Cats were extremely impressive to steal a 2-2 draw against many people’s champions-elect Arsenal at the Stadium of Light, with a second-half stoppage-time equaliser scored by Brian Brobbey before the international break.
Fulham team news: A few issues
Marco Silva has confirmed that he does not expect to see Rodrigo Muniz back in action until February with the Brazilian striker having sustained a hamstring injury.
Antonee Robinson remains sidelined and Sasa Lukic is also missing through suspension, while Josh King is expected to come back into the eleven against less physical opposition, having been dropped to the bench against Everton.
Predicted XI (4-2-3-1): Leno; Tete, Andersen, Bassey, Sessegnon; Iwobi, Berge; Wilson, King, Kevin; Jimenez
Unavailable: Robinson (Injured), Lukic (Suspended), Muniz (Injured)

Sunderland team news: Reinildo and Alderete are fine
In his pre-match press conference, Regis Le Bris has confirmed that Mozambique international Reinildo is fine after sustaining a slight hamstring scare whilst away on international duty.
The Frenchman has also confirmed that Omar Alderete returned from his concussion whilst away with Paraguay, whilst the likes of Leo Hjelde, Dennis Cirkin and Romain Mundle all working with the U21 side as they work their way back.
Predicted XI (3-4-3): Roefs; Geertruida, Ballard, Alderete; Hume, Sadiki, Xhaka, Reinildo; Traore, Isidor, Le Fee
Unavailable: Alese (Injured), Hjelde (Fitness), Cirkin (Fitness), Diarra (Injured), Mundle (Fitness)

Fulham vs Sunderland prediction
Fulham’s three victories have seen them ease past a woeful Wolverhampton Wanderers and come from behind to defeat Brentford in a west London derby after a last-gasp and extremely fortunate 1-0 victory over Leeds United at Craven Cottage. There is perhaps only one game they have really convinced against reasonable opposition and Sunderland have proved themselves tough to beat and so siding with the visitors seems a good bet.
